Swimming Canada Announces Squad for Junior Pan Pacific Championships
A gifted group of 40 younger Canadian swimmers could have the chance to race of their dwelling pool this summer season as Swimming Canada introduced its group for the 2026 Junior Pan Pacific Championships, set for August 17-20 on the UBC Aquatic Centre in Vancouver.
The group, made up of athletes born between 2008 and 2013, will symbolize Canada on the eleventh version of the worldwide junior competitors and the primary ever time the occasion has been hosted in Canada.
More than 300 swimmers from 16 nations are anticipated to swim into Vancouver for 4 days of racing, giving Canada’s subsequent era of athletes the chance to compete in opposition to a few of the world’s greatest junior swimmers in entrance of a house crowd.
For many members of the Canadian group, the championships will even mark one among their first alternatives to put on the maple leaf in worldwide competitors.
“To be able to host the Junior Pan Pacific Championships in Canada is incredibly exciting for our athletes and the development of our program,” mentioned Ken McKinnon, Swimming Canada’s National Development Coach, High Performance.
“For many of these young swimmers, this will be one of their first experiences representing Canada, being part of a national team environment and competing in a meet at this level which is an important step in their development pathway. These athletes have ambitions of one day representing Canada at the senior level. Competing against some of the top junior swimmers in the world will provide them valuable exposure to international racing and the expectations that come with representing their country.”
The Junior Pan Pacific Championships have served as an essential worldwide growth alternative for rising swimmers for the reason that inaugural version was held in Maui, Hawaii, in 2005. Subsequent championships have taken place at in Hawaii, in addition to Guam, Fiji and Canberra, Australia.
